Core Skills Analysis

English

  • The student developed their vocabulary by learning specific baking terms such as 'whisk,' 'fold,' and 'sift.'
  • Writing a recipe for the cakes helps the student practice structured writing and organizing thoughts logically.
  • If the student shares their baking experience through storytelling, they can enhance their creative writing skills.
  • The activity provides a practical context to use descriptive language, as they can describe the taste, texture, and appearance of the cakes.

Science

  • Baking involves chemical reactions, such as how baking soda and heat cause cakes to rise, introducing basic chemistry principles.
  • The student will observe the physical changes in ingredients, which can lead to discussions about states of matter.
  • Investigating the role of temperature in cooking and the science behind gluten formation offers practical insights into food science.
  • The activity could lead to an exploration of nutritional science if they examine the health aspects of the ingredients used in cake baking.

Tips

Encourage the student to keep a baking journal where they can jot down recipes, measurements, and personal reflections on their baking experiences. This not only enhances their writing and math skills but also helps them connect their enjoyment of baking with educational outcomes. Additionally, consider involving them in planning a baking event that ties in with history or science topics they are learning about, fostering a well-rounded exploration of each subject.
